How to Control standard rgb leds like individual addressable led

I'm just curious and want to know if we can omit ws2812 leds and build our own implementation

Basically no without a controller chip.
With the WS2811 controller you can have your own LEDs, and can wire up to three LEDs in series, but not common anode or cathode but LEDs where you can access each anode or cathode.

You can get PWM controllers where there are 16 outputs, then you can do five and a third RGB LEDs per chip. These are mainly I2C interfaced chips like the PCA9865.
